1. Запишите данное целое число в 32-битную ячейку памяти. 2. Представьте все шаги выполнения операции сложения для данных

1. Запишите данное целое число в 32-битную ячейку памяти.
2. Представьте все шаги выполнения операции сложения для данных чисел:
• Преобразуйте слагаемые в двоичный формат и проведите нормализацию.
• Приведите их к одинаковому порядку.
• Выполните сложение.
• Проведите нормализацию результата.
• Конвертируйте результат в десятичную систему счисления.
Для следующих вариантов:
Вариант 3
1) -42.625
2) 7.375 + 10.5
Вариант 6
1) -56.25
2) 7.5 + 13.625
Вариант 9
1) -89.75
2) 8.625 + 12.375
Вариант 21
1) -66.75
2) 9.25 + 15.875
Название: Представление чисел в двоичной системе счисления и операции сложения чисел в двоичном формате.

Объяснение:
1. Чтобы записать целое число в 32-битную ячейку памяти, сначала необходимо определить знак числа. Первый бит отведен для обозначения знака — 0 для положительных чисел и 1 для отрицательных. Оставшиеся 31 бит отводятся для обозначения значения числа в двоичной форме.

2. Чтобы выполнить операцию сложения для данных чисел:
a. Преобразуем слагаемые в двоичный формат. Для этого записываем целую часть числа в двоичном виде, затем дробную часть числа в двоичном виде после точки.
b. Проводим нормализацию, сдвигая числа так, чтобы их показатель был одинаковым.
c. Выполняем сложение двоичных чисел и получаем сумму.
d. Проводим нормализацию результата, делаем сдвиг вправо или влево, если необходимо.
e. Конвертируем результат из двоичной системы счисления в десятичную систему счисления.

Пример использования:
1. Для варианта 3:
— Записываем число -42.625:
1. Число отрицательное, поэтому первый бит равен 1.
2. Преобразуем 42 в двоичный формат: 101010.
3. Преобразуем 0.625 в двоичный формат: 0.101.
4. Записываем результат: 1101010.101.
— Выполняем операцию сложения 7.375 + 10.5:
1. Преобразуем 7.375 в двоичный формат: 111.
2. Преобразуем 10.5 в двоичный формат: 1010.1.
3. Нормализуем числа, сделав показатели равными: 1.11 и 1010.1.
4. Выполняем сложение: 11000.01.
5. Нормализуем результат, сдвигая точку вправо на два разряда: 1100.001.
6. Конвертируем результат в десятичную систему счисления: 12.125.

Совет:
Для лучшего понимания представления чисел в двоичной системе счисления рекомендуется практиковать преобразование различных десятичных чисел в двоичный формат и обратно.

Упражнение:
Представьте число -55.125 в двоичной системе счисления и выполните операцию сложения 6.5 + 8.25.

Твой друг не знает ответ? Расскажи!